A restrictive covenant may limit the kind of structure that can be placed on the property and may also restrict the use that can be made of the land. When a tract of land is developed for individual lots and homes to be built, it is common to use the same restrictive covenants in all of the deeds in order to cause uniform restrictions and patterns on the property. For example, the developer may provide that no home may be built under a certain number of square feet. Any person acquiring a lot within the tract will be bound by the restrictions if they are placed in the deed or a prior recorded deed. Also, these restrictive covenants may be placed in a document at the outset of the development entitled "Restrictive Covenants," and list all the restrictive covenants that will apply to the tracts of land being developed. Any subsequent deed can then refer back to the book and page number where these restrictive covenants are recorded.
Any person owning one of the lots in the tract may bring suit against another lot owner to enforce the restrictive covenants. However, restrictive covenants may be deemed abandoned or unenforceable due to estoppel if the restrictive covenants are violated openly for a sufficient period of time for a Court to declare that the restriction has been abandoned.
San Antonio, Texas is a vibrant city known for its rich history, diverse culture, and stunning attractions. As part of its governance and development, various neighborhoods in San Antonio have implemented the San Antonio Texas Amended and Restated Declaration of Covenants, Conditions, and Restrictions for Subdivision. These declarations play a crucial role in maintaining the aesthetic appeal, security, and quality of life within the subdivisions. One type of San Antonio Texas Amended and Restated Declaration of Covenants, Conditions, and Restrictions for Subdivision is focused on preserving the architectural consistency and overall appearance of the neighborhood. This declaration includes guidelines for the design, construction, and maintenance of homes within the subdivision. It outlines regulations regarding the use of specific materials, color schemes, and architectural styles to ensure a cohesive and visually appealing community. Another type of declaration may emphasize the preservation of natural resources and green spaces. San Antonio takes environmental conservation seriously, and these declarations provide guidelines for the responsible use of land and resources within the subdivision. They might include restrictions on building near wetlands, protection of existing trees, proper disposal of waste, and encouraging the use of eco-friendly practices. Some San Antonio Texas Amended and Restated Declaration of Covenants, Conditions, and Restrictions for Subdivision also focus on creating a safe and harmonious community. These declarations address issues like noise control, parking regulations, and the prohibition of illegal activities within the subdivision. Additionally, they may establish a homeowners' association that oversees common areas, landscaping, and the enforcement of these guidelines. It is important to note that each subdivision may have its own unique set of covenants, conditions, and restrictions, tailored to suit the specific needs and character of the neighborhood. These declarations are legally binding and serve to protect property values, foster a sense of community, and maintain a desirable living environment in San Antonio's subdivisions. Overall, the San Antonio Texas Amended and Restated Declaration of Covenants, Conditions, and Restrictions for Subdivision provide a framework for responsible development and community living.
